David: Well, let's turn to some of the local issues about growing this economy. The prospect of the Beetaloo gas basin being developed is, you know, the next big thing. The Northern Territory, I suppose, and this is a pretty important development for Jemena as well, Frank. Where is that at right now, the Territory government has shifted in the moratorium on fracking here, so how far away are we from really seeing development at that basin?
Frank: So, we have two very credible players, Origin and Santos that are working in that basin at the moment. They're going through proving development concepts, the productivity, the economics of extraction, which is really important. If they’re successful in doing that we'd expect them to scale up, and what we've already done working very closely with a number of companies, including PwC from the Northern Territory, is build the first leg of a pipeline that’s going to enable that gas to flow to the east coast. So, there’s two more legs of that that need to be built. And if the resource is big enough then I think it could also come back into Darwin and add to value adding industries here in Darwin as well.
David: But the talk is that there is enough gas there to supply the entire east coast market for, I forget the number of years. But we're talking about a substantial basin there, however, this is not the easiest place to access, is it?
Frank: Certainly, there are lots of difficulties, the difficulty of distance is a big, big issue. So, there's a lot that can be done. And, it started effectively with a trip that was made from here, a delegation went to the US to have a look at how it’s being exploited there. They’re probably 10 to 15 years ahead. It gives us a sense of the infrastructure, the community engagement that was involved in getting them to the point that they’re at. So, we should be taking the lessons back and starting the pre-investment to make sure that you can gradually build, as Santos and Origin and others are successful in putting up the development concepts. So, we have the broad base of community involved, we have the infrastructure being built both to Darwin and the east coast.
